Overview
Ocean City State Park is a beautiful beach located in Oyehut-Hogans Corner, United States. The beach is approximately two miles long and features golden sand with crystal clear water.
Amenities
The park also has a playground for kids and hiking trails for nature lovers. Amenities at the beach include bathroom access, showers, picnic tables, fire pits, and RV camping spots. However, there are no lifeguards on duty, so visitors should exercise caution while swimming.

Fun Fact
Fun facts about Ocean City State Park: The park was established in 1955 and is situated on the site of a former military installation known as Camp Hayden. The park is home to a diverse range of wildlife, including harbor seals, bald eagles, and gray whales.
Attractions
Attractions near Ocean City State Park include the Westport Light State Park, Ocean Shores, and the Grays Harbor National Wildlife Refuge. Hiking trails like the North Jetty Trail and the Coastal Interpretive Trail are also nearby.
